Based on linguistic and archaeological evidence, experts trace the early origins of the Indo-Aryans to ____________________ Ques
Snezhnost [94]

Answer:

The answer is Nomadic pastoralists who lived on the steppe lands of southern Russia.

Explanation:

According to the Kurgan theory—which is the most popularly accepted theory regarding the early origins of the Indo-Aryans—the Indo-Aryans originated as a result of their activities as nomadic pastoralists who domesticated their horses and used chariots to expand their regions (as early as 3000 BCE) until they lived throughout the steppe Iands of then Eastern Europe; this region was around Southern Russia which came into existence hundreds of centuries later.
